A leading robotics research institute in Oxford is seeking a full-time Robotics Design Engineer. The role involves developing complex electro-mechanical hardware, programming robotic systems, and collaborating on innovative research projects.

Candidates should have experience in robotics design, proficiency with Linux and Python, and a solid understanding of mechatronics.

This position is fixed-term to 30 May 2027, offering competitive compensation between £39,424 and £47,779 annually.
